Adventitial stripping for carotid sinus syndrome

Summary
Carotid sinus syndrome (CSS) causes dizziness and fainting due to baroreflex issues. Surgical carotid denervation, or adventitial stripping, effectively treats all CSS types with a high success rate and low complications.

Background:
- Carotid sinus syndrome (CSS) involves exaggerated carotid baroreflex responses, leading to syncope and dizziness.
- Existing treatments like pacemakers are primarily effective for the cardioinhibitory type of CSS.
- A need exists for treatments addressing all CSS subtypes.
Purpose of the Study:
- To review the efficacy and safety of surgical adventitial stripping of the carotid sinus for treating CSS.
- To evaluate this surgical approach across different types of carotid sinus syndrome.
Main Methods:
- Analysis of data from 130 surgical procedures involving adventitial stripping of the carotid sinus.
- Review of patient outcomes, including symptom relief and complication rates.
Main Results:
- Adventitial stripping demonstrated effectiveness in 85% of patients with CSS.
- The surgical technique showed low complication rates.
- Transient blood pressure and heart rate alterations were noted postoperatively, necessitating monitoring.
Conclusions:
- Surgical carotid denervation via adventitial stripping is a highly effective treatment for all forms of carotid sinus syndrome.
- This surgical intervention offers a viable alternative to pacemakers, particularly for vasodepressor and mixed CSS types.
- Close postoperative monitoring is essential to manage potential transient hemodynamic changes.
